Links to non ZDHC websites are provided for information and . phenols may certain rubber and plastic materials Polymer stabilizers (British: polymer stabilisers) are chemical additives which may be added to polymeric materials, such as plastics and rubbers, to inhibit or retard their degradation. To transform the aldehyde and phenol mixture into a phenolic sheet, paper, glass or cloth is impregnated with the synthetic mixture, then layered and pressed together using heat and pressure. Top of Page General Information Description Common polymer degradation processes include oxidation, UV-damage, thermal degradation, ozonolysis, combinations thereof such as photo-oxidation, as well as reactions with catalyst residues, dyes, or impurities. Basic types of phenolic resin include novolacs and resols, which are distinguished from one another by their aldehyde to phenol ratios. Materials outgas by three mechanisms: release of absorbed gases (desorption from the bulk of the material), release of adsorbed gases (desorption from the surface only), and evaporation of the material itself. Phenolics characteristics and properties vary depending on the type of aldehyde used, although formaldehyde is most common. By 1924, the phenolic resin production technology was already well established and had grown to become a large profitable business capable of supplying critical materials to other new industries of those days. Recommendations are that laboratories working with phenol use polyethylene glycol 300 or 400 (PEG-300 or PEG-400), rather than water, for immediate first aid treatment of dermal exposures.
